Martial arts cinema captivates audiences with its unique blend of action and storytelling, and this article ranks the ten greatest films in the genre. Starting with 'Ip Man' (2008), which showcases Donnie Yen's portrayal of a composed martial artist facing adversity, the list also includes 'The 36th Chamber of Shaolin' (1978), where Gordon Liu's character undergoes profound personal transformation through rigorous training. 'Fist of Legend' (1994) stands out for its clear and emotionally charged fight sequences, while 'Ong-Bak: Muay Thai Warrior' (2003) revitalized the genre with its raw physicality and authentic action. Other notable mentions include 'Crouching Tiger, Hidden Dragon' (2000), which combines beauty with martial arts, and 'Enter the Dragon' (1973), often regarded as the definitive martial arts film featuring Bruce Lee. Each film on this list not only entertains but also enriches the martial arts genre, making a case for its cultural and artistic significance.
